About Pontotoc Lake
Time spent around Pontotoc Lake in Pontotoc County, Mississippi, feels calm and intimate with its modest size and shallow waters. Covering roughly 72 acres, this lake offers a peaceful retreat where the surrounding towns of Pontotoc, Algoma, and Ecru add a touch of local charm. The lake's shallow depth creates an accessible environment for visitors looking to enjoy nature without the challenges posed by deeper waters. The lake's setting is complemented by nearby Trace State Park and Tombigbee State Park, which frame the area with additional natural beauty. This combination of lake and parkland gives visitors a chance to immerse themselves in Mississippi's outdoor offerings without straying far from local communities.
